關于加倉的問題
作者:文華財經 來源:cxh99.com 發布時間:2014年03月06日
- 咨詢內容:
...你好老師
- 文華技術人員:
1、CROSS(DIFF,DEA)&&TMP2<-0.00001,BP(SKVOL);
CROSS(DIFF,DEA)&&AA,BK(MONEY*0.3/(C*UNIT*MARGIN));
CROSS(DIFF,DEA)&&AA&&BB,BK(BKVOL*2);
CROSS(DIFF,DEA)&&AA&&BB&&CC,BK(BKVOL*3);
CROSS(DEA,DIFF),SP(BKVOL);
以上代碼為什么不能實現加倉呢??
只能實現一開一平。我希望能實現一一對應的開平倉。
比如,macd金叉,同時滿足AA,開倉10%;
macd金叉,滿足AA,BB,開倉20%;
macd死叉,全平。
- 文華客服:
這是您模型邏輯的問題:
MACD金叉之后,只有經過死叉才能再次金叉。
您的加倉條件要求滿足金叉,也就是說只有在開倉之后滿足一次死叉條件之后才會再次金叉,也就是再次加倉。
而死叉的時候就滿足了平倉條件,進行了平倉。
您如果想進行加倉,可以將加倉條件中CROSS(DIFF,DEA)更改為DIFF>DEA
- 網友回復:
征途老師,如何滿足以下條件呢:
金叉&&aa時,10%資金開倉;金叉&&aa&&bb時,20%開倉;金叉&&aa&&bb&&cc時,30%開倉
- 網友回復:
- 網友回復:SETDEALPERCENT(60);